PHP链接数据库和简单函数

本文介绍了PHP连接数据库后处理结果集的一些常见函数用法,包括一次性输出所有结果、输出索引数组、输出关联与索引数组、获取查询结果总数、显示影响行数以及查询最后插入行的ID。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

//1,链接数据库
	$con= mysqli_connect('localhost','root','root');
	//var_dump($link);
//2,判断是否链接成功
	if (!$con) {
		echo ('数据库链接失败');
	}		
//3,设置字符集
	mysqli_set_charset($con,'utf8');
	
//4,选择数据库
	mysqli_select_db($con, 'test');
//5,准备sql语句  //select update insert delete
	$sql = "select * from lol";
//6,发送sql语句
	$res = mysqli_query($con,$sql);
	//var_dump($res);
//7,处理结果集
	$result = mysqli_fetch_assoc($res);
	$result = mysqli_fetch_assoc($res);
	$result = mysqli_fetch_assoc($res);
	var_dump($result);
//8,关闭数据库(释放资源)
	mysqli_close($con);

常用函数在处理结果集中使用:
1.一次输出所有的结果

while ($rows = mysqli_fetch_assoc($res)) {
   	var_dump($rows);
   	echo '<br/>';
   }

2,输出一个索引数组

$result =  mysqli_fetch_row($res);
var_dump($result);

3.输出一个既是索引又是关联的数组

$result =  mysqli_fetch_array($res);
var_dump($result);

4,输出查询结果的总数

$result =  mysqli_num_rows($res);
var_dump($result);

5,输出修改,添加,删除受影响的行数

$result =  mysqli_affected_rows($res);
var_dump($result);

6,输出你插入最后一行数据的id值

$res = mysqli_insert_id($link);
var_dump($res);
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值